    I'm a L1 visa holder and my wife has L2s. She is having some troubles getting a job because company HRs says that her visa expires in 4 months. But her I94 form expires in 2 years, because we received visa for 1 year and I94 for 3 years. What should we do in that case, do we need to renew the visa or is there any justification we can provide for work eligibility based on I94?

    US visas are solely for entry, and have no relevance to one's stay inside the US. I'm not sure why her HR even knows when her visa expires, because she should not have needed to show them her visa at any point in her employment process.

      Company asks about work authorization document, what should we show in that case?

      Comment


      • #4
        For the I-9, the L2S I-94 (which is a List C document) and state driver's license/state ID (a List B document).
